Buying Guide for the Best Face Wash For Eczema

Choosing the right face wash for eczema can be a bit challenging, but with the right knowledge, you can find a product that suits your skin's needs. Eczema-prone skin is sensitive and requires gentle care to avoid irritation and flare-ups. When selecting a face wash, it's important to consider factors such as ingredients, pH balance, and moisturizing properties. Understanding these key specifications will help you make an informed decision and keep your skin healthy and comfortable.
IngredientsIngredients are crucial when selecting a face wash for eczema. Look for products with gentle, soothing ingredients like aloe vera, chamomile, and oatmeal, which can help calm irritated skin. Avoid harsh chemicals, fragrances, and alcohol, as these can exacerbate eczema symptoms. Natural and hypoallergenic ingredients are generally safer for sensitive skin. If you have known allergies, make sure to check the ingredient list to avoid any potential triggers.
pH BalanceThe pH balance of a face wash is important because it affects the skin's natural barrier. Healthy skin typically has a slightly acidic pH, around 5.5. A face wash with a similar pH can help maintain this balance and protect the skin from irritation and dryness. Products with a pH that is too high or too low can disrupt the skin's barrier, leading to increased sensitivity and flare-ups. Look for face washes labeled as pH-balanced or specifically formulated for sensitive skin.
Moisturizing PropertiesMoisturizing properties are essential in a face wash for eczema, as dry skin can worsen eczema symptoms. A good face wash should not strip the skin of its natural oils but rather help retain moisture. Look for ingredients like glycerin, hyaluronic acid, and ceramides, which are known for their hydrating and skin barrier-repairing properties. A face wash that leaves your skin feeling soft and hydrated after use is ideal for managing eczema.
Formulation TypeThe formulation type of a face wash can also impact its suitability for eczema-prone skin. Creamy or lotion-based cleansers are generally more hydrating and gentle, making them a better choice for sensitive skin. Gel-based cleansers can be suitable if they are specifically formulated for sensitive skin and contain moisturizing ingredients. Avoid foaming cleansers, as they can be more drying and potentially irritating for eczema-prone skin.
